Business Analyst - Child Welfare Systems
Company: RedMane Technology Canada Inc.
Location: Chicago
Posted on: February 1, 2025

just our tool.The RoleRedMane has a full-time opportunity for an
experienced Business Analyst with exposure to Child Welfare
programs, as we continue to grow our Chicago-based practice. We are
looking for people with aptitude, intelligence, and desire as this
role is the primary point of contact with the client. This role
will require effective communication and the ability to focus on
high quality work under pressure in leading technical and
non-technical audiences. The successful candidate will work
directly with clients and internal staff to estimate, plan and
manage projects to successful completion.Our solution offerings
include custom design, integrated solutions that leverage
third-party software and COTS products, and highly configurable,
low code case management solutions that incorporate leading-edge
technologies. These include cloud-based mobility, data analytics
and visualizations, artificial intelligence, and machine
learning.You will also work in a collaborative environment where
you will play a key role in obtaining requirements from clients,
lead and take part in JAD sessions and work with internal and
external stakeholders.Responsibilities include:
- Regularly manage, interact, and collaborate with RedMane
project team members.
- Plan and lead Joint Application Design (JAD) sessions.
- Ability to lead design sessions and workshops with clients to
capture functional requirements.
- Facilitate discussions and resolution of project-related issues
and blockers if they arise.
- Create monthly reports and forecasts to RedMane executive
management of project status, schedule, milestones, and
budget.
- Facilitate, schedule, and plan Executive Steering Committee
meetings for projects - including creation of presentations and
other material to effectively communicate project progress.Skills &
Role RequirementsThe BA candidate will need to have:
- 5-7 years of business analysis experience with increasing scope
of responsibility.
- Direct, hands on experience working with SACWIS or CCWIS
implementations.
- Experience in crafting project proposals, developing work
estimates and project schedules.
- Experience in project planning and control of multi-year and
multi-phase projects.
- Experience with the identification and mitigation of project
risk.
- Proficiency with project management tools and software (e.g.,
Microsoft Project, Word, Excel, Visio, PowerPoint,
SharePoint).
- Strong interpersonal and management skills with an excellent
attention to detail.
- Experience managing projects involving data analytics,
artificial intelligence, machine learning and IoT is a plus, but
not required.All professionals at RedMane are expected to possess
these skills:
- A strong ethical foundation, capable of thriving in an
environment and culture where honesty, integrity, and
accountability are core values.
- A collaborative spirit, a team orientation, and a willingness
and desire to contribute to the success of others.Travel
